News : September 1999 Congratulations to London's own rhythm twins! They've been holding down the no. 1 spot in the UK reggae charts with their production of "No Scrubs" by Sandra Melody (which we told you about in June) … Mafia & Fluxy tore up Subterrania with their power-packed segment of the British Reggae All Stars' Dennis Brown tribute, backing Levi Roots, Toyin Adekale, Trevor Hartley, and finally Brinsley Forde with a stunning version of the Crown Prince's "Promised Land." This summer they've also played with Brinsley in Berlin and Austria, and at Summerjam - as well as with Earl 16 at the legendary Montreux Jazz Festival, where they also opened with their own special Dennis Brown tribute. |

News : June 1999 London's favourite sons recently played in Italy on Satta Massagana Sound, then plunged right back into the busy recording schedule at their studios! Just out on the Mafia & Fluxy label: Various Artists / Music for Lovers Vol.1 featuring Dennis Brown, John Holt and Slim Smith and more... the original Bunny Lee-produced vocals on Mafia & Fluxy's criss new rhythm tracks. 7" : Sandra Melody / No Scrubs Troublesome / No Little Scrubs releases for early June - 7" : (the return of the Beatitude rhythm) Slim Smith / Beatitude Santana / Insecure Don Campbell / Help Me Jah Sylvia Tella & Mafia / Better than Live |
